    Demo release update:

    - Collision fixed for all Sonic 1 levels
    - Sliding added for Labyrinth (Custom routine based in OOz oil slide).
    - Loopings fixed in Star Light
    - See saw detection fixed for Tails in Star Light
    - Others Sonic 1 Objects fixed
    - Custom HUD Debug for Labyrinth (Showing Tile under Sonic / Bit Flag (Custom Table) / Table index / Slide speed).

    If someone has interest I can post code for sliding, the code use two tables one for bit flag and other to slide speed.

    Green Hill Zone:

    - Collapsing ledges don't respawn (I think they're supposed to).

    Marble Zone:

    - Tails (in Sonic and Tails/Knuckles and Tails mode) falls through all objects, excluding anything that can be bounced off (enemies, blocks like those in Chemical Plant).

    Labyrinth Zone:

    - Ceiling spikes are harmless.

    Scrap Brain 2:

    - All wheels after the first you need to hold left on, or else you'll get tossed off for going too fast.
    - Transport tubes don't work.

    Final Zone:

    - Boss has wonky hitbox. Can't attack reactively.

    Winter Hill:

    - Boss has wonky hitbox (still). Doesn't apply to Marble Zone's boss.

    General:

    - At times, you lose the ability to gain speed on land or control momentum in the water.

    Fixes:

    - Collapsing platforms in Green Hill now respawn.
    - Tails detection fixed for swing platforms (GHz / Mz / SLz / SBz) and platforms.
    - Ceiling Spikes in Labyrinth fixed.
    - Platforms on conveyor belt in Labyrinth Tails detection fixed.
    - Teleports in SBz 2 now works (Subtype 07 (Secret path) only will work if you had 50 or more rings);
    - Conveyor Belts Tails detection fixed.
    - Final Boss Hit now works when playing alone.
    - Others fixes.

    - About Winter Hill Boss. This boss can be hited when he is in center of screen (above Lava).

    Know bugs:
    - For some unknown reason Marble Zone 3 only load in real hardware after some presses of "C" key. In emulator this does not occur.
